Algorithm Comparison of Relief Amplitude Based on Dynamic Effect Model
Relief amplitude is used as one of the terrain factors to describe the macroscopic topographic change
which can be used as one of the topographic indexes for evaluation of regional soil and water loss. The Loess Plateau
Sichuan basin
Hengduan mountainous region
Southeast hills
Shandong hills and northeast regions 6 typical samples were selected based on dynamic effect model(DEM) of 1000 resolution of China
relief amplitude was extracted with the 6 methods of local elevation range
local standard deviation
the ratio of surface area and the projected area
RUGN
the vector method and relief degree of land surface(RDLS). The results of extraction were analyzed
and then the amounts of information were calculated. The results showed that local standard deviation and local elevation range were the two better methods
